UK and Singapore to continue IP cooperation
The Intellectual Property Office (IPO) and the Intellectual Property Office of Singapore (IPOS) have agreed a new Memorandum of Understanding (MOU).

Secerna Ignites Passion in Aspiring Patent Attorneys at Taster Day
Last month Secerna hosted their fifth annual taster day, offering an exciting opportunity for attendees to experience the intricate world of patent law. The taster day aims to inspire and empower the next generation of talented patent attorneys by offering a first-hand look into the intellectual property sector and the life of a patent attorney within a private practice firm.
